Practitioners of Chinese medicine believe that fritillaria affects the heart and lung meridians, or energy pathways in the body, and use it primarily to treat various lung conditions, including asthma, bronchitis, tuberculosis, and coughs of any type. In the traditional Chinese medical system, the white color of fritillaria is thought to indicate its usefulness for ailments of the lungs, which are associated with the color white. Fritillaria's medicinal properties are considered bitter, sweet, and mildly cold.

Fritillaria is used for many types of cough, particularly chronic cough, cough associated with difficult expectoration, and cough with blood-streaked sputum. Chinese practitioners prescribe it to moisten dry mucous membranes, resolve phlegm, and control coughing. It is thought to be most effective for coughs accompanied by reduced appetite and a stifling sensation in the chest and upper abdomen, symptoms that indicate suppressed qi, or vital energy.
Fritillaria's secondary use is as a lymphatic decongestant to reduce swellings, nodules, fibrocystic breasts, goiter, and swollen lymph glands. In China, it also is used for thyroid and lung cancer.

Health Benefits Of Loquat

Blood Pressure Control: One of the many nutrients found in good supply within loquat is potassium, which acts as a vasodilator for the body’s cardiovascular system. By reducing the strain and pressure on the blood vessels and arteries, potassium is able to lower blood pressure and protect heart health. Potassium is often considered a brain booster, due to the increased flow of blood to the capillaries of the brain, which can improve cognition.

Diabetes Prevention: Loquat tea is often suggested as a means of preventing or treating diabetes, as blood sugar has been shown to significantly reduce in those who regularly ingest it. The unique organic compounds found in loquat tea are able to regulate the insulin and glucose levels, which helps protect the body against diabetes. Also, for those suffering from diabetes, avoiding spikes and drops in blood sugar is crucial, which this tea can also do.

Lower Cancer Risk: There are a number of antioxidants found within loquat that are beneficial for human health. Antioxidants are able to neutralize free radicals within the body that are generated as a natural byproduct of cellular metabolism. These molecules with their unpaired electrons can cause healthy cells to mutate, leading to chronic disease, including cancer. Loquat tea has specifically been linked to lower occurrence rates of lung and oral cancers.

Soothe Respiratory System: Expectorant substances are important in the treatment of colds and other respiratory infections. Loquat tea is used as an expectorant, either when drunk or gargled, as it can cause coughing and expulsion of mucus and phlegm. This is where bacteria can live and grow, while also exacerbating other symptoms, so eliminating that from your respiratory tract can help you feel better fast!

Immune System Health: Loquat is a wonderful source of vitamin C, which is a key component of everyone’s immune system. Vitamin C helps stimulate the production of white blood cells, the body’s first line of defense against pathogens, and also works as an antioxidant to prevent chronic illness. Furthermore, vitamin C is needed for the production of collagen, which aids growth and repair of tissues throughout the body following an illness or injury.

Digestion: Pectin is a particular type of dietary fiber found in loquat fruit, and it is often praised as a digestive aid. Dietary fiber can bulk up the stool and stimulate peristaltic motion, which helps with the regularity of bowel movements. If you suffer from constipation, diarrhea, cramping, bloating, or other stomach disorders, dietary fiber can ease that inflammation and improve the health of your gut.

Cholesterol Levels: Although the precise mechanism isn’t fully understood, research has directly linked loquat with lower cholesterol levels in those subjects who regularly consumed the fruit and tea. This health benefit of loquat is very exciting, but also relatively unproven on a large scale, and studies to find out more are ongoing.

Strengthen Bones: Losing bone mineral density is a major problem for many people as they age, particularly for women following menopause. Fortunately, loquat has been shown to prevent bone density loss in various parts of the body, owing to its rich mixture of vitamins, nutrients, and hormone-mimicking chemical components.

Circulatory System: High iron levels in a person’s diet are important if they want to avoid anemia and its brutal symptoms. Iron is found in high concentrations within loquat, which is good news for your red blood cells. Iron is a necessary part of hemoglobin, which transports oxygenated red blood cells throughout the body, thus boosting circulation. This can speed healing, increase energy, and ensure that all your organ systems are working at full capacity!
